Encourage your child to use adjectives in their writing. This is among the best ways to improve your writing. Adjectives are words that describe or alter a pronoun or noun, or provide additional information. They may be useful in writing, and can assist in providing the reader with a more information.

This advice will help you to encourage your child’s use of adjectives while writing.

1. Make use of adjectives to provide an example.

When speaking with your child or reading aloud to them, use many adjectives. You can list the adjectives you employ and describe what they mean. It will benefit your youngster to learn about the different ways they can be used.

2. Ask your child to utilize his or her senses.

Inspire your child’s imagination as they write down what they’re writing. What does it look like? What sensations can you feel? What scent is it? This will help students discover innovative and interesting ways to write on their topic.

3. Utilize worksheets on adjectives.

There are many worksheets about adjectives online, as well as in reference materials. They could give your child the opportunity to develop their skills using adjectives. They can also aid in providing your child with a range of adjectives.

4. Encourage your kid’s creativity.

Encourage your child’s creativity and imagination in writing. Your child will be more creative If they can come up with numerous adjectives to describe what they’ve accomplished.

5. Recognize your child’s efforts.

If your child is using adjectives in writing, be sure to recognize the effort they have put into it. The experience will inspire them to use adjectives in their writing, which will increase their overall writing.

Methods of Teaching Children Adjectives

Adverbs are words used to modify define, define, or quantify other terms. These words are important and must be taught by children as young as. Here are some suggestions to teach children adjectives:

1. Get started by learning the basics.

Talk to your child about the meanings of adjectives. Ask your child to provide answers as you give examples of each.

2. Make use of common items.

The most effective method to introduce adjectives is to use common objects. Perhaps you ask your child for help in describing an object. You may also request your child to describe an object to you and to assist them in identifying the object.

3. You can play games with adjectives.

There are a variety of fun activities offered to help you master adjectives. A well-known game to teach adjectives is “I Spy,” which requires that the player selects an object and describes it with adjectives, and the other participant must recognize the object. Charades is a game you could play with your kids to learn about body language, gestures, and body language, is excellent.

4. Read stories and poetry.

Books are an excellent educational tool. While reading to your child make sure to highlight all the adjectives that appear in stories and poems. You could also instruct your youngster to search for adjectives in independent reading books.

5. Inspire imagination.

Children might be inspired to be imaginative through the use of adjectives. Encourage them to use adjectives in describing pictures or create stories with only adjectives. They will have more fun and gain more knowledge if they are more creative.

6. Always, always do your best.

Like any skill practicing is the key to mastery. Adjectives are a skill that your child will acquire as they utilize more often. Help your child write with adjectives and speaking as often as is possible.
